2025-05-21 05:47:56
417

如何测试WWW服务器:测试步骤、性能评估与配置优化实战方法

摘要
目录 一、测试环境与工具准备 二、服务器测试实施步骤 三、性能评估指标体系 四、配置优化实战方法 一、测试环境与工具准备 在开始服务器测试前,需建立与生产环境相似的测试环境,包含硬件配置、网络架构和软件版本等要素。推荐使用虚拟化技术创建隔离的测试环境,避免对线上服务造成影响。 核心工具选择建议: 负载测试:JMeter…...

一、测试环境与工具准备

在开始服务器测试前,需建立与生产环境相似的测试环境,包含硬件配置、网络架构和软件版本等要素。推荐使用虚拟化技术创建隔离的测试环境,避免对线上服务造成影响。

核心工具选择建议:

  • 负载测试:JMeter、LoadRunner
  • 网络监控:Wireshark、iftop
  • 性能分析:Prometheus+Grafana
  • 安全扫描:Nmap、OpenVAS

二、服务器测试实施步骤

完整的测试流程应包含以下七个阶段:

  1. 功能验证:确保基础服务正常运作
  2. 基准测试:测量空载状态性能指标
  3. 压力测试:模拟峰值流量冲击
  4. 稳定性测试:72小时持续负载测试
  5. 安全测试:漏洞扫描与渗透测试
  6. 故障恢复测试:模拟硬件/网络故障
  7. 数据收集与分析

三、性能评估指标体系

关键性能指标需包含三个维度:

  • 响应效率:平均响应时间 < 200ms
  • 并发能力:支持5000+并发连接
  • 资源利用率:CPU使用率 < 70%,内存占用 < 80%

特殊场景需关注HTTP错误率(应<0.1%)和SSL握手时间(应<300ms)等细粒度指标。

四、配置优化实战方法

基于测试结果的优化策略应包括:

  1. 内核参数调优:调整TCP缓冲区大小和TIME_WAIT回收策略
  2. Web服务器配置:启用Gzip压缩和HTTP/2协议
  3. 缓存策略优化:设置合理的Cache-Control头
  4. 负载均衡:采用LVS+Keepalived架构
  5. CDN加速:静态资源分发至边缘节点

通过系统化的测试流程和科学的性能评估,结合针对性的配置优化,可使WWW服务器在吞吐量提升40%的同时降低30%的资源消耗。建议建立持续性能监控体系,定期执行回归测试以维持服务稳定性。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部